You may accept a different colour/type of dirt up there.

My parents alive in a rural community, by and large dirt roads. They have a white Chevy Silverado and a white Chevy Blazer and a basic rinse and the dust film just falls right off. Fifty-fifty earlier rinsing, unless the dirt is red clay or black mud, the basic shellrock grayness misty grit doesn't testify up well on a white undercoat.

It could depend on where you live and the type of clay, but if you lot get out in the country side down in south Florida, you'll notice a lot of truck owners choose white over other colors.. If you lot don't wax and wash whatever other color, it will look way worse than a white vehicle that has gone through the same amount of dirt. <<shrugs>>
